From Hardware to Software: What's Really Changing?
The term "software-defined car" might seem advanced, but opportunities are you've already seen one in action. These vehicles rely greatly on integrated software program systems to handle everything from amusement to steering. As opposed to isolated electronic control devices managing tasks individually, software-defined vehicles make use of centralized calculating to manage the vehicle holistically. That change brings big comfort, but additionally new responsibilities for proprietors and technicians.
Unlike traditional lorries, where damage is easy to find and diagnose, software-defined autos usually keep efficiency data, error codes, and system health reports deep within inner digital systems. This means diagnostics now call for specialized devices and software program know-how. A mechanic can't depend solely on sound, odor, or resonance-- they likewise need to read the data.

Updates Over the Air-- and Under the Radar
One of one of the most revolutionary changes brought by software-defined automobiles is the principle of over-the-air updates. These updates can modify engine efficiency, add security features, or take care of pests, much like a smart device. What once needed a journey to a shop now occurs silently while your auto sits in the driveway.
However this ease has trade-offs. Owners need to remain sharp to upgrade notifications, just as they would for a phone or computer system. Overlooking them can result in problems later on, specifically when efficiency, safety, or connectivity is at stake.
